Exercise 1 - Process Text Streams using Filters

Linux OS provides commands that can be used as filters. These filters take the text from the specified source file, re-format the text as required, and store the output in a new file. Applying multiple commands can create text streams that are re-formatted at each command in the pipeline.

In this exercise, you will understand how to use filters to work with multiple commands.
